21 specimens of Lepraria lesdainii - for the most part of Central Euro
pe - have been ana-lysed using thin layer chromatography as well as pa
rtly lichen mass spectrometry. The major compound is a triterpene, for
which the name ''lesdainin'' is proposed. The compound is sup-posed t
o be identical with 6alpha-acetoxyhopan-22-ol. Morphology, ecology and
distribution of the species are briefly described.
